anderlin Skrevet 24. februar 2005 Del Skrevet 24. februar 2005 Mulig, men dette er styggg kode i min verden. CSS burde være bedre enn at man må lure den til å oppføre seg slik man vil. Mulig det er stygg kode, men i min verden er det penere enn tabellayout. Edit: La til en quote, for å unngå misforståelser... Er egentlig enig i det. Men jeg bruker det som en illustrasjon på at CSS ikke er modent enda. Men det er penere enn tabeller, ja. Lenke til kommentar
haugsand Skrevet 24. februar 2005 Del Skrevet 24. februar 2005 http://www.w3.org/TR/REC-CSS2/visudet.html...ths_and_margins kommer med mer utfyllende informasjon. Lenke til kommentar
Cucum(r) Skrevet 24. februar 2005 Del Skrevet 24. februar 2005 Jeg på min side foretrekker div.... men ikke fordi det er "semantisk riktig". Gah, jeg er så utrolig lei av alle som tror at div er et synonym for semantikk, siden div-elementet ikke eier semantikk i det hele tatt! Les Arves artikkel som forklarer hvorfor markering er viktig. Lenke til kommentar
anderlin Skrevet 24. februar 2005 Del Skrevet 24. februar 2005 Jeg på min side foretrekker div.... men ikke fordi det er "semantisk riktig". Gah, jeg er så utrolig lei av alle som tror at div er et synonym for semantikk, siden div-elementet ikke eier semantikk i det hele tatt! Les Arves artikkel som forklarer hvorfor markering er viktig. Slik jeg forstod det var det akkurat det han mente. div er semantisk riktig fordi det ikke tilfører semantikk der det ikke hører hjemme. Lenke til kommentar
cfenzo Skrevet 24. februar 2005 Del Skrevet 24. februar 2005 meeen.. folk snakker om "jeg bruker div"... det blir jo egentlig litt feil, siden div's bare er en liten del av hele pakka med å skrive riktig strukturert og god kode.. og også ganske missvisende.. akkurat som han som har skrevet den artikkelen vi diskuterer.. Han har ikke forstått at det å skrive riktig kode og skille presentasjon og struktur (css og html) ikke er ensbetydende med å erstatte alle <table>, <tr>, og <td> med <div>.. for det er jo langt fra sannheten... Om jeg skulle skrive slik: <div id="innhold"> <div class="storheader">overskrift</div> <div class="dato">24.02.2005</div><div class="publisertav">cfenzo</div> <div class="paragraf">lorem lipsum, etc..</div> <div class="inlinebilde"> <img src="bildefil.ext"><div class="bildetekst">bildetekst</div> </div> </div> så er det egentlig ikke det spor bedre enn å bruke tables.. da er man en "dividist" og en "classifist"... (i følge jeffrey zeldman) Og selv om man ikke bruker tabeller så er ikke koden det spor bedre, og sier like lite om innholdet som om man skulle brukt nested tables... just my 2 cents.. Lenke til kommentar
Steinmann Skrevet 24. februar 2005 Del Skrevet 24. februar 2005 Jeg sier ikke at jeg koder semantisk korrekt fordi jeg bruker div, men jeg koder MER semantisk korrekt fordi jeg ikke bruker table! Markeringen er ekstremt viktig! noen som har en liten guide til tagger man ofte glemmer men som bør brukes mer? Lenke til kommentar
pgdx Skrevet 24. februar 2005 Del Skrevet 24. februar 2005 Jeg sier ikke at jeg koder semantisk korrekt fordi jeg bruker div,men jeg koder MER semantisk korrekt fordi jeg ikke bruker table! Markeringen er ekstremt viktig! noen som har en liten guide til tagger man ofte glemmer men som bør brukes mer? Liste på venstre side. Lenke til kommentar
sven-o Skrevet 25. februar 2005 Del Skrevet 25. februar 2005 (endret) Jeg på min side foretrekker div.... men ikke fordi det er "semantisk riktig". Gah, jeg er så utrolig lei av alle som tror at div er et synonym for semantikk, siden div-elementet ikke eier semantikk i det hele tatt! Les Arves artikkel som forklarer hvorfor markering er viktig. Vel... Oh-la-ti-da! Sorry at jeg ordla meg så fryktelig feil. *gjeesph* Ikke alle som har tid til å sette seg inn i all verdens sjarlonger vet du. For å være helt ærlig, så kunne det ikke brydd meg mindre. Det som bryr meg, er at en side ser lik ut i alle browsere. Vent litt...Før jeg tråkker på tær igjen...Kalles det side eller site... Eler kanskje nettsted? Gud forby at jeg skulle misforstås igjen. Edit: leif was here... Endret 25. februar 2005 av sven-o Lenke til kommentar
cfenzo Skrevet 25. februar 2005 Del Skrevet 25. februar 2005 sven-o: happy sarcasm? Det å misforstå div med sematikk er noe som skjer litt for ofte.. DERFOR mange av oss ønsker å påpeke det.. Rett og slett fordi å bruke hauger av div's istedet for tables og h-elementer og paragrafer, etc.. Ikke egentlig er noe bedre enn tabell-basert tagsuppe.. (som jeg prøvde å påpeke i det forrige innlegget mitt) Vet ikke hvor du er i det virrvaret med din kode, kan godt hende du bruker elementene slik de er ment, eller ikke.. men selv om du ikke bryr deg, så ønsker jeg, og slik det ser ut, også flere med meg, å understreke viktigheten av riktig bruk av html-elementene.. Om du synes det er fisefineri eller whatever, så.. good for you! det å få en side til å se lik ut i alle nettlesere er ikke alltid mulig, men det å få en side til å fungere som den skal og se noenlunde lik ut i alle nettlesere derimot er som oftest mulig.. side, site, nettsted.. kjært barn, mange navn? hehe.. morsomt å se virkningen på seg selv når andre setter ting på spissen og bruker sarkasme.. Lenke til kommentar
Arve Systad Skrevet 25. februar 2005 Del Skrevet 25. februar 2005 Slik jeg forstod det var det akkurat det han mente. div er semantisk riktig fordi det ikke tilfører semantikk der det ikke hører hjemme. Div er aldri semantisk riktig - det er berre ikkje feil. Et div-element har aldri semantisk betydning i det heile tatt, derimot kan et lass av div-elementer brukt til alt mulig vere veldig strukturellt feil. Lenke til kommentar
pgdx Skrevet 25. februar 2005 Del Skrevet 25. februar 2005 Er litt ambivalent til akkurat denne diskusjonen. Jeg sier selv "div og css", så jeg er jo ikke akkurat uskyldig. Poenget er at div er det elementet som oftest erstatter td-ene, og at selv om mange bruker "tabell-koding", benytter de seg som oftest av header-element, list-elementer og mange andre elementer som er riktig å bruke, så det er nok derfor man har tatt i bruk div og css-uttrykket. Det er litt som Linux vs. GNU/Linux-diskusjonen. Da Linux bare er navnet på kjernen er GNU/Linux navnet på operativsystemet, men så lenge folk tar i bruk "Linux" som operativsystem, gir jeg blanke fordi det i seg selv er positivt. Eller så er det ikke litt som den diskusjonen... Hvem vet? Lenke til kommentar
Arve Systad Skrevet 25. februar 2005 Del Skrevet 25. februar 2005 Vel, slutt å snakke om "div og css", og legg om til "Strukturbasert kode" elns Lenke til kommentar
anderlin Skrevet 25. februar 2005 Del Skrevet 25. februar 2005 Og slutt med denne tåpelige kveruleringen! Vi skjønner hva som menes, og trenger ikke lage en stor sak av formuleringene. Hvis folk vil kjempe for semantikk, noe som er fint, så kan de gjøre det på andre måter enn å kaste seg over alle som i en bisetning uttrykker seg ukorrekt. Skriv noe i signaturen, lag en egen tråd etc. Lenke til kommentar
Arve Systad Skrevet 25. februar 2005 Del Skrevet 25. februar 2005 Og slutt med denne tåpelige kveruleringen! Vi skjønner hva som menes, og trenger ikke lage en stor sak av formuleringene. Hvis folk vil kjempe for semantikk, noe som er fint, så kan de gjøre det på andre måter enn å kaste seg over alle som i en bisetning uttrykker seg ukorrekt. Skriv noe i signaturen, lag en egen tråd etc. Har skrive fleire artiklar om det, er det nok? Men vi vil lære folk kva som eigentlig er riktig, skjønner du ikkje? Lenke til kommentar
anderlin Skrevet 25. februar 2005 Del Skrevet 25. februar 2005 Har skrive fleire artiklar om det, er det nok? Men vi vil lære folk kva som eigentlig er riktig, skjønner du ikkje? Artiklene du har skrevet er bra, og det er viktig at folk kjemper for bedre bruk av språket, html etc. Men å aktivt påpeke andres feil kan virke mot sin hensikt. Tendensen er at de ikke blir så veldig lærevillige av det... Lenke til kommentar
Steinmann Skrevet 25. februar 2005 Del Skrevet 25. februar 2005 Blir kansje litt pirkete her, og må si det er litt gnissing imellom enkelte, man lærer mye ut av disse diskusjonene da, og om man blir mindre lærevillig av en liten diskusjon bør man kansje vurdere om dette er noe en bør drive med? Lenke til kommentar
Cucum(r) Skrevet 25. februar 2005 Del Skrevet 25. februar 2005 Artiklene du har skrevet er bra, og det er viktig at folk kjemper for bedre bruk av språket, html etc. Men å aktivt påpeke andres feil kan virke mot sin hensikt. Tendensen er at de ikke blir så veldig lærevillige av det... Det handler mer om å formidle korrekt informasjon enn å finne feil i andres. Å si «Bruk CSS og divs, det er best!», blir feil. Det er verdt å bruke kanskje ett eller to minutter ekstra på å forklare hva strukturert HTML går ut på enn å hive ut et fiks ferdig svar, som veldig lett kan feiltolkes. Lenke til kommentar
anderlin Skrevet 25. februar 2005 Del Skrevet 25. februar 2005 (endret) Det handler mer om å formidle korrekt informasjon enn å finne feil i andres. Enig. Det er det det burde handle om. Noen ganger må man være litt pedagogisk. Man må inngå kompromisser. Ikke se på alle ting som "korrekt" eller "feil". "Alt er en del av prosessen"... Endret 25. februar 2005 av anderlin Lenke til kommentar
Anbefalte innlegg
Opprett en konto eller logg inn for å kommentere
Du må være et medlem for å kunne skrive en kommentar
Opprett konto
Det er enkelt å melde seg inn for å starte en ny konto!
Start en kontoLogg inn
Har du allerede en konto? Logg inn her.
Logg inn nå